.styles_doctor__hBGdQ{display:flex;align-items:center;gap:8px;background-color:#e5eeff;border-radius:12px;padding:16px 12px}.styles_imageContainer__oSIa4{width:48px;height:48px;border:2px solid #9239fa;border-radius:100%;overflow:hidden}.styles_imageContainer__oSIa4 img{width:100%;height:100%;object-fit:cover}.styles_content__BZa8X{flex:1 1}.styles_content__BZa8X .styles_name__5HY90{display:flex;align-items:center;gap:4px}.styles_content__BZa8X .styles_hashtags__MazzY{display:flex;align-items:center;font-size:13px;font-weight:500;line-height:18px;letter-spacing:-.6px;color:#87868a;flex-wrap:wrap;gap:6px}.styles_content__BZa8X .styles_hashtags__MazzY em{font-style:normal;color:#9239fa}.styles_container__r0Ykt{display:flex;flex-direction:column;width:100%;box-sizing:border-box;border-radius:4px;border:1px solid #e2e1e5;padding:8px 0 16px;gap:8px}.styles_treatments__2Dc82{display:flex;align-items:center;-ms-overflow-style:none;scrollbar-width:none;overflow-x:scroll;gap:8px;padding:0 16px}.styles_treatments__2Dc82::-webkit-scrollbar{display:none}.styles_treatments__2Dc82>*{flex-shrink:0}.styles_treatments__2Dc82 .styles_card__n9h5U{display:flex;align-items:center;flex-shrink:0;width:90%;background-color:#f8f7fc;border-radius:4px;overflow:hidden;gap:8px;border:1px solid #efeff2}.styles_treatments__2Dc82 .styles_card__n9h5U.styles_alone__iDpyG{width:100%}.styles_treatments__2Dc82 .styles_price__N15A5 p:first-child{font-size:14px;font-weight:700;line-height:20px;letter-spacing:-.5px;color:#454447}.styles_treatments__2Dc82 .styles_price__N15A5 p:last-child{font-size:14px;font-weight:500;line-height:20px;letter-spacing:-.4px;color:#454447}.styles_treatments__2Dc82 .styles_price__N15A5 p:last-child em{font-style:normal;color:#c91019;margin-right:4px}.styles_title__aRt9C{display:flex;align-items:center;justify-content:space-between;font-size:13px;font-weight:500;line-height:18px;letter-spacing:-.6px;color:#87868a;padding:0 16px}.styles_categorySection__BRuqP{display:flex;flex-direction:column;padding:20px 16px;gap:16px;background-color:#fff}.styles_categorySection__BRuqP .styles_content__6vZRN{font-size:14px;font-weight:400;line-height:20px;letter-spacing:-.6px;color:#000;white-space:pre-line}.styles_subInfo__dllEf{display:flex;align-items:center;gap:8px}.styles_subInfo__dllEf>p{font-size:13px;font-weight:400;line-height:18px;letter-spacing:-.6px;color:#acabb0}.styles_notification__c6DJM{font-size:12px;font-weight:400;line-height:18px;letter-spacing:-.4px;color:#acabb0}.styles_confirmModal__wZIoa{display:flex;flex-direction:column;padding:24px 20px}.styles_confirmModal__wZIoa .styles_title__xsJkH{font-size:18px;font-weight:500;line-height:26px;letter-spacing:-.5px;text-align:center}.styles_confirmModal__wZIoa .styles_content__6gTCk{font-size:15px;font-weight:400;line-height:22px;letter-spacing:-.6px;color:#87868a;margin-top:8px;text-align:center}.styles_confirmModal__wZIoa button{margin-top:20px}.styles_bottomSheetContainer__YuqiG{position:fixed;z-index:2100;width:100%;max-width:480px}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P{display:flex;flex-flow:column;align-items:flex-end;justify-content:flex-end;z-index:2000;width:inherit;max-width:inherit;height:-webkit-fill-available;max-height:100vh;padding-top:32px;cursor:default;position:fixed;bottom:0;transform:translateY(100%)}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P.styles_open__MiRWh{-webkit-clip-path:inset(-10px 0 0 0);clip-path:inset(-10px 0 0 0);transform:translateY(0)}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P .styles_divider__ab05A{height:32px;width:100%}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P .styles_bottomSheet__Lo6tt{display:flex;flex-flow:column;width:100%;max-height:100%;border-radius:16px 16px 0 0;background-color:#fff}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P .styles_bottomSheet__Lo6tt .styles_headerContainer__n9j_Z{padding:24px 16px 16px}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P .styles_bottomSheet__Lo6tt .styles_childContainer__oaQVa{flex-shrink:1;overflow-y:auto;overflow-x:hidden;overscroll-behavior:contain}.styles_bottomSheetContainer__YuqiG .styles_bottomSheetHeightContainer__xO80P .styles_bottomSheet__Lo6tt .styles_childContainer__oaQVa.styles_bottomPadding__zp4uV{padding-bottom:24px}.styles_backdrop__t3HUH{position:fixed;background-color:rgba(0,0,0,.6);bottom:0;top:0;overflow:hidden}.styles_hideBackdrop__XcI4p .styles_bottomSheet__Lo6tt{box-shadow:0 8px 12px 6px rgba(0,0,0,.15),0 4px 4px rgba(0,0,0,.3)}.styles_container__tfNyI{width:100%;box-sizing:border-box;display:flex;align-items:center;justify-content:flex-start;padding:15px 16px;color:#000;background:#fff;font-size:15px;font-weight:500;line-height:22px;letter-spacing:-.8px}.styles_container__tfNyI>p{color:#87868a;font-size:13px;font-weight:400;line-height:18px;letter-spacing:-.6px}.styles_container__tfNyI.styles_cursor__ubAwT{cursor:pointer}.styles_supportingText__gT2q1{font-size:13px;font-weight:400;line-height:18px;letter-spacing:-.6px;color:#87868a}.styles_container__FB_1S{display:flex;flex-flow:column;align-items:center;padding:24px 20px;gap:24px}.styles_container__FB_1S .styles_buttons__A5v6_{display:flex;align-items:normal;justify-content:space-between;width:100%;gap:8px;box-sizing:border-box}.styles_container__FB_1S .styles_buttons__A5v6_ .styles_button__CUAwd{width:50%}.styles_container__FB_1S .styles_infoContainer__kwhpl{display:flex;flex-flow:column;align-items:center;gap:12px;text-align:center}.styles_container__FB_1S .styles_infoContainer__kwhpl .styles_textInfo__QcjHZ{font-size:15px;font-weight:400;line-height:22px;letter-spacing:-.6px;color:#87868a}.styles_zIndex__0comy,.styles_zIndex__DKYRv{z-index:3000}.styles_container__Dp5tA{display:flex;flex-direction:column;gap:4px;width:100%;box-sizing:border-box;padding:20px 16px;background-color:#fff}.styles_container__Dp5tA.styles_card__yRgiD{border-radius:4px;border:1px solid #e2e1e5}.styles_container__Dp5tA .styles_title__tPjBh{font-size:17px;font-weight:500;line-height:24px;letter-spacing:-.6px;color:#1450dd}.styles_container__Dp5tA .styles_content__29AS0{font-size:15px;font-weight:400;line-height:22px;letter-spacing:-.6px;color:#87868a;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.styles_gap__OM4mz{display:flex;gap:8px}.styles_banner__fgRyK{display:flex;justify-content:flex-end;font-size:13px;font-weight:500;line-height:18px;letter-spacing:-.4px;width:100%;padding:4px 16px;box-sizing:border-box;color:#acabb0}.styles_betweenContainer__98Syg{display:flex;align-items:center;justify-content:space-between}.styles_rowContainer__EbYwo{gap:8px;font-size:13px;font-weight:400;line-height:18px;letter-spacing:-.6px;color:#acabb0}.styles_count__r5BCi,.styles_rowContainer__EbYwo{display:flex;align-items:center;justify-content:flex-start}.styles_count__r5BCi{font-size:15px;font-weight:500;line-height:22px;letter-spacing:-.8px;gap:4px;color:#87868a}.styles_count__r5BCi.styles_red__u_GQH{color:#e51927}.styles_count__r5BCi p{margin-bottom:2px}.styles_comment__9QPnE{color:#7e4fdb}.styles_title__9aa9x{font-size:21px;font-weight:700;line-height:30px;letter-spacing:-.8px;color:#2d2c2e}.styles_categorySection__gtn1a{display:flex;flex-direction:column;gap:12px;padding:12px;background-color:#f5f5f7}.styles_items__E4t3h{display:flex;gap:4px;flex-wrap:wrap}.styles_verticalContainer__Goxrn{display:flex;flex-direction:column;gap:8px}.styles_sliderContainer__W1a5D{display:flex;align-items:center;justify-content:center;width:100%;position:relative}.styles_slider__9yAIj{width:100%}.styles_slider__9yAIj .swiper-pagination{position:relative;margin-top:12px}.styles_slider__9yAIj .swiper-pagination .swiper-pagination-bullet{background:#e2e1e5!important;opacity:1}.styles_slider__9yAIj .swiper-pagination .swiper-pagination-bullet-active{background:#87868a!important;opacity:1}.styles_slideNode__lXwFn{display:flex;aspect-ratio:2.8125;position:relative;width:inherit;height:inherit;border-radius:8px;overflow:hidden}.styles_gap__3R5Fl{display:flex;flex-direction:column;align-items:center;gap:8px}.styles_blogCard__4QdW9{width:100%}.styles_blogCard__4QdW9>*{border-radius:4px;overflow:hidden;border:1px solid #e2e1e5;padding:12px 16px!important}.styles_container__z0kJz{display:flex;flex-direction:column;gap:8px}.styles_empty__pRq28{flex-direction:column;justify-content:center;height:240px;font-size:15px;font-weight:400;line-height:22px;letter-spacing:-.6px;text-align:center;color:#87868a}.styles_bottomFixed__dKJRJ,.styles_empty__pRq28{display:flex;align-items:center;background-color:#fff}.styles_bottomFixed__dKJRJ{box-shadow:0 4px 8px 3px rgba(0,0,0,.15),0 1px 3px rgba(0,0,0,.3);position:fixed;bottom:0;width:100%;max-width:inherit;box-sizing:border-box;z-index:400;padding:8px 10px;gap:8px;-webkit-clip-path:inset(-10px 0 0 0);clip-path:inset(-10px 0 0 0);flex-shrink:0;flex-wrap:wrap;border-top:1px solid #e2e1e5}.styles_bottomFixed__dKJRJ>div:first-child{width:calc(100% - 68px)}.styles_bottomFixed__dKJRJ .styles_input__iRS6u{height:40px;border:none;background-color:#f5f5f7}.styles_bottomFixed__dKJRJ .styles_input__iRS6u.styles_focus__4dav_{height:80px}.styles_bottomFixed__dKJRJ .styles_input__iRS6u:focus-within{border:none}.styles_bottomFixed__dKJRJ .styles_input__iRS6u textarea{font-size:14px;font-weight:400;line-height:20px;letter-spacing:-.6px}.styles_maxLength__wwlKv{font-size:12px;font-weight:400;line-height:18px;letter-spacing:-.4px;color:#87868a;text-align:center;margin-top:2px}.styles_scrollRef__Z6Vu6{padding-bottom:128px}.styles_commentBanner__AqxGP{box-sizing:border-box;width:100%;padding:8px 16px;background-color:#5e5d61;color:#fff;font-size:16px;font-weight:400;line-height:24px;letter-spacing:-.6px}.styles_commentBanner__AqxGP em{font-style:normal;color:#ffe88a}.styles_commentsSection__VD8PS{display:flex;flex-direction:column;gap:12px}.styles_askBanner___s_cB{display:flex;flex-direction:column;align-items:center;justify-content:center;box-sizing:border-box;padding:16px 12px;border-radius:8px;margin:16px;background-color:#5307b0;gap:8px}.styles_askBanner___s_cB>p{font-size:16px;font-weight:700;line-height:24px;letter-spacing:-.6px;color:#ffe88a}